If you aren't using filtered water, calcium deposits can clog the narrow intake valves. A deep descale cycle is often the "magic" fix for flow issues.
If the machine has sat idle for a long time, the pump might be "airlocked." Try running the steam wand to force air out of the system and re-prime the lines. 2. Solving Temperature Instability check these three areas:
